Post Job Free

Resume

Sign in

SQL Snowflake Power BI developer

Location:
Silver Spring, MD
Salary:
90000-120000
Posted:
February 10, 2024

Contact this candidate

Resume:

Professional Summary

●Motivated and detail-focused over 8 years of experience working as a Database and BI Developer/Analyst.

●Have solid experience working with large databases, creating different database objects (like tables, views, indexes, stored procedures, functions, and triggers), designing, developing, and maintaining Power BI reports, dashboards, and visualizations to meet the needs of the business.

●Proficient in relational database modeling (Conceptual, Logical, and Physical Modeling) and normalization.

●Excellent knowledge of RDBMS concepts and constructs along with Database object creation such as Tables, User Defined Data Types, Indexes, Stored Procedures, Views, User Defined Functions, Cursors, and Triggers

●Experienced in Data Import, Data Analysis, Data Migration, Data Cleansing, Transformation, and Integration

●Proficient in using Power BI data visualization tool to analyze and obtain insights from large datasets, creating visually compelling and actionable interactive reports and dashboards.

●In-depth knowledge of SQL queries and working with RDBMS like Oracle, SQL Server, and MySQL in Agile project methodology.

●Used Python to do different data transformations and in Databricks and AWS services (like lambda, AWS glue,)

●Worked on Paginated reports documents consisting of fixed-layout data pages and maintaining consistent formatting across different devices. Worked on OBIEE (Oracle Business Intelligence Enterprise Edition).

●Experienced in monitoring performance and troubleshooting issues with database platforms, ETL processes, and Reports like SSRS and Power BI. Also configuring and managing reports using different technologies.

●Experienced in Power BI project different components/functionalities like power query, M query, DAX, data models, Datasets, Dashboards, KPI Scorecards, implementing row-level security with application security layer models analysis and testing of business requirements to drive the development of applications, business, data warehousing, Power BI service (SaaS), or by API automation and visual analytics leveraging including Tableau and other business intelligence tools.

●Ability to analyze disparate systems to identify gaps and potential impacts.

Education

Bachelor of Science in Information Science & Technology

Addis Ababa University, Ethiopia

Tools and Technology

RDBMS: SQL Server 2005/ 2008/2008R2/ 2012/2014/2016/2019, DB2, Oracle

Database/ETL Tools: SSIS, SSAS, SSRS, Informatica Cloud, Snowflake Computing, Microsoft Azure

Reporting: SQL Server Reporting Services (SSRS), Report Builder, Cognos, Tableau, Power BI

Languages: VB.NET, C#, C++, T-SQL, E-SQL

MS Office: Microsoft Office Tools

Operating Systems: Windows Server 2000/2003/2008/2008R2/2012/2016/2019, Linux/Unix

Tools: Backup Utility, OBIEE, Lite Speed for SQL Server, Visio

Relevant Courses: SQL, Java, Python, JavaScript, HTML/CSS, Data Structures, C++, C#, Database and Management System, (SQL), Component-Based Software Design, Client-Side Scripting for Web, R - Statistical Programming Language, SAS Statistical Analysis System, Network Architectures, Git, GitHub

Work Experience

Client: First Citizens Bank, Raleigh, NC September 2022- Present

Role: SQL Snowflake Power BI developer

●Worked on Analyzing and understanding the business requirements, definition, and design of the data sources and flows. creating datasets and data flows for self-service reporting.

●Involved in creating functional and technical specification documents after gathering requirements from business.

●Created database objects like Tables, DML, DDL, Views, Stored Procedures, Functions, Joins, and Indexes in T-SQL based on the functional specifications. Experienced in D365 and Acumatica TMS.

●Developed complex T-SQL Queries and SQL Scripts for efficient data load based on complex business rules.

●Worked on database queries to extract and manipulate data ensuring performance, security, and integrity of large databases.

●Designed complex ETL strategies to pull data from different sources, like SQL servers, oracle, and flat files, and load it to the destination database after using multiple transformations.

●Worked on Snow SQL and Created Snow-pipe for continuous data load.

●Worked on snowflake generation software, ensuring efficiency, reliability, and scalability. Depending on the project requirements, this could involve languages like Python, Java, or C++.

●Worked on designing and optimizing algorithms for snowflake generation, manipulation, and analysis. This might involve mathematical modeling, statistical analysis, or machine learning techniques.

●Develop stored procedures/views in Snowflake and use them in Talend for loading Dimensions and Facts.

●Worked with DAX/MDX queries in building expressions for various business calculations.

●Building, and publishing customized interactive reports and dashboards, report scheduling using Power BI service.

●Involved in Developing Power BI visualizations and dashboards using Power BI Desktop.

●By using a Power BI desktop connected to various data sources, working with different visualizations.

●Developed and published reports and dashboards using Power BI and wrote effective DAX formulas and expressions.

●Utilized Power Query in Power BI to Pivot and Un-pivot the data model for data cleansing and data massaging.

●Created several user roles and groups for the end-user and provided row-level security to them.

●Created Power BI Reports using the Tabular SSAS models as source data in Power BI Desktop and published service reports. Used Power Platform tools including Power Apps, Power Automate, and Dataverse.

●Worked with table and matrix visuals, worked with different levels of filters like report level, visual level, and page level filters. Design, develop, and maintain end-to-end business intelligence (BI) and analytics solutions using Microsoft Azure data migration, storage, compute, and data visualization technologies.

●Used various data visualizations including imported or custom visuals.

●Debug through C#.NET code to troubleshoot production issues and create unit test methods for validation of codes developed. Worked on Microsoft’s AI toolsets like Co-Pilot, and Open AI.

●Configured incremental refresh and deployment pipelines in Power BI.

●Designed, developed, and deployed different reports like Matrix and Tabular reports with Top N, Cascaded, Parameterized, and pie chart reports using SSRS with Report Builder.

●Used parameters to configure URL report filters and capture the last data refresh date and time in Power BI.

●Worked on Data Governance, Management, and Metadata Management.

Environment: MS SQL Server 2019/2016/2014/2012/2008, Microsoft Visual Studio 2010, MS Access, MS Excel, MS Visio, Snowflake Computing, Jira, Power Apps, Power Automate, Co-Pilot, Confluence, SQL Server Profiler, Windows Server 2014/2016, D365

Client: Mingle Health, Sandy, Utah July 2020- Sept 2022

Role: Senior SQL/ SSRS/SSIS Developer

Worked with businesses to gather requirements and create technical documentation for implementation.

Created complex Stored Procedures, Triggers, Functions, Indexes, Tables, Views, SQL joins, and other T-SQL code to implement business rules. (used CTE, temporary tables, and user-defined table types in codes developed)

Performed T-SQL tuning and optimization of queries for reports that take longer execution time using MS SQL Profiler, Index Tuning Wizard, and SQL Query Analyzer in MS SQL Server 2019/2016/2012.

Expert in Query Optimization and tuning the query, creating Indexes to improve the query performance, used SQL Profiler, and Query Analyzer to debug, troubleshoot, monitor, and measure SQL statements and stored procedures.

Worked on different reports for claim processing and Integrating EDI data including form 837 which contains patient claim information.

Worked on report writing using SQL Server Reporting Services like Sub-Reports, Drilldown-Reports, Summary Reports, Parameterized Reports Cascading parameter reports, Tabular reports, Matrix reports, Chart reports, Pie Charts, and column reports.

Experience in making DAX queries on Power BI desktop.

Developing visual reports, dashboards, and KPI scorecards using Power BI desktop.

Excellent analytical thinking for translating data into informative visuals and reports.

Experience in integrating Power BI reports into other applications using embedded analytics like Power BI service (SaaS), or API automation. Also, one must be experienced in developing custom visuals for Power BI.

Data warehousing, data marts, data stores, and cubes

Proficient in Microsoft Suite: Word, PowerPoint, Visio, SharePoint

Ability to maintain ownership of tasks until resolution, manage competing priorities, and provide timely solutions to the team, while remaining flexible with continually changing priorities

Environment: SQL Server 2019/2016, Visual Studio and data tools 2017, Microsoft Azure, SSIS, SSRS, SSAS, Windows Server 2019, Power Apps, Power Automate,Tableau, ICD-10-CM, SNOMED CT, Power BI, Navision, Oracle, Jira, Confluence, AWS, C#, .NET

Client: Laureate International Universities, Columbia, MD Aug 2016- June 2020

Role: MS SQL/SSIS Developer

Worked closely with SME’s end users/internal customers to understand project/requirement scope.

Strong experience working in an Agile development environment.

Worked with Business Systems Analysts to fine-tune specifications by ensuring that all database constraints were satisfied and performing impact analysis of changes.

Involved in the logical and physical data models of databases and prepared test cases for existing and new solutions to validate that the solution met requirements. And prepared documentation for the same.

Created complex Stored Procedures, Triggers, Functions, Indexes, Tables, Views, SQL joins, and other T-SQL code to implement business rules. (used CTE, temporary tables, and user-defined table types in codes developed)

Performed T-SQL tuning and optimization of queries for reports that take longer execution time using MS SQL Profiler, Index Tuning Wizard, and SQL Query Analyzer in MS SQL Server 2008/2012.

Extracted data from heterogeneous sources and transformed, and processed the data using SSIS/Informatica Cloud

Involved in Designing the Data Warehouse and creating Fact and Dimension tables with Star Schema and Snowflake Schema.

Transfer files using SFTP, and NDM to client-server, created a batch script using Perl and shell scripting.

Scheduled SSIS packages for running monthly/weekly/daily feeds from and to various vendors using SQL server Agent.

Integrated SSIS packages with the Windows batch to trigger the SSIS package.

Used TFS for source code management of developed codes/version control,

Migrated from SSIS 2008 version to 2012 and used custom-created DLL for transfer of files using SFTP connection.

Debug through C#.NET code to troubleshoot production issues and create unit test methods for validation of codes developed.

Created Alerts/log entries for completed and failed jobs.

Rebuilding/Reorganizing indexes and running Database Consistency Check Commands (DBCC).

Problem identification, troubleshooting, resolution, and index tuning databases.

Collaborated with network operators, application developers, engineers, and DBAs to address production issues and enhance end-user experience.

Environment: SQL Server 2012, BIDS, Visual Studio 2010/2013, Informatica Cloud, Snowflake Computing, Microsoft Azure, SSIS, SSRS, SSAS, .NET, C#, Windows Server 2012, Tableau, Cognos salesforce, oracle



Contact this candidate